Frequently Asked Questions About The Intentional Fundraiser Podcast

What is The Intentional Fundraiser Podcast about and what kind of topics does it cover?

A focused, practitioner-oriented show about major gifts fundraising for nonprofits. Episodes offer practical frameworks, real-world case studies, and tactical steps to expand mid-level donors into major gifts, design donor journeys, and combine personal relationship-building with smart tools (including AI) to drive revenue growth. Notable strengths include actionable playbooks, emphasis on donor-centered approaches, and a willingness to address leadership, equity, burnout, and governance considerations alongside fundraising tactics.
